Strange release, as it is a JAMS track, taken from the second JAMS LP, "Who Killed The JAMS?," but released as The KLF. The exported version of this release, the
"Burn The Bastards" EP, released a month or so earlier,
was released as the JAMS. Maybe they at the time didn't realise the potential the letters K, L and F had. Or maybe that's exactly what they did, and couldn't wait to use them. Or maybe they were too afraid to continue as The Justified Ancients of Mu Mu.
The label does say "This is a transition record."
